随着移动技术的快速发展,用户对应用程序的要求越来越高。Tokenim作为一种现代化的身份验证和授权解决方案,已被广泛应用于多个领域。然而,对于仍然使用安卓5的用户来说,体验Tokenim及其相关应用的过程可能会存在一些挑战。在本文中,我们将详细介绍如何在安卓5设备上实现Tokenim的兼容性,并提供切实可行的最佳实践。同时,我们还将探讨相关的疑问,以帮助开发者和用户更好地理解这个主题。
Tokenim是一种基于令牌的认证机制,通过生成临时性令牌来验证用户身份。这种方法相比传统的用户名和密码方案提供了更高的安全性,尤其是在网络环境广泛且攻击者不断进化的现今。Tokenim可以极大地减少敏感信息被窃取的风险,并提升用户体验。在这种情况下,能够在安卓5设备上顺利使用Tokenim就显得至关重要。
安卓5,亦称为Android Lollipop,是谷歌于2014年推出的移动设备操作系统版本。尽管它在当时具有许多先进的特性,例如Material Design界面、改进的系统通知和更好的电池管理功能,但随着技术的不断演进,安卓5在性能和兼容性方面逐渐落后。然而,仍有许多用户基于经济条件或个体情况继续使用这一版本,开发者为他们设计友好的Tokenim解决方案变得格外重要。
在安卓5设备上实现Tokenim的兼容性,需要开发者和用户都采取相应的策略。首先,开发者在设计应用时,可以考虑使用低版本的SDK进行开发和测试,以确保应用能在安卓5上顺利运行。此外,使用渐进增强(Progressive Enhancement)的方法,即先保证基本功能正常,随后逐步添加高级功能,也是非常有效的策略。
此外,API调用也是重要的一环。针对安卓5的旧设备,合理设计请求和响应时间,减少服务器负担,增强用户体验。同时,考虑到安卓5在处理能力和内存上的限制,避免加载过大的数据和复杂的用户界面,将有助于应用的稳定性和响应速度。
Tokenim的实现需要一定的技术基础,而安卓5设备在硬件和软件上的限制可能使得部分功能无法实现。首先,安卓5对某些加密协议的支持有限,可能对安全性产生影响。其次,Tokenim常常依赖于最新的网络技术和API,而安卓5可能无法支持正版API调用,从而导致请求失败。
为了克服这些挑战,开发者们可以考虑使用后备方案。当新功能不可用时,使用较老的API或者实现自己的备用程序逻辑。同时,尽量将应用程序设计得更具容错能力,以便在遇到异常时可以优雅降级,确保基本功能仍然可访问。开发者还可利用聚合工具和库,简化网络调用,并保持接口的简洁性,以确保兼容性。
安全性一直是用户最为关心的问题之一,尤其是在使用涉及个人信息的应用时。尽管安卓5的部分安全功能已过时,但通过采取一些安全措施,用户仍然可以维持相对较高的安全性。首先,确保应用程序的所有数据传输都经过加密,比如使用HTTPS协议进行数据传输,避免在传输过程中泄露敏感信息。
同时,开发者也应定期进行安全审计,查找可能的漏洞,并及时修复。此外,为了提高用户的安全感,可以提供多种身份验证方式,比如生物识别、双因素认证等。尽量更新用户的Token以避免重复使用旧令牌,以及定期推出应用程序更新,修复相关的安全隐患,也是重要的一步。
用户体验是每个应用成功的关键,特别是在硬件资源不足的情况下,需要开发者特别注意提升体验。设计一个简单直观的用户接口,减少用户的学习曲线,能够帮助用户更快地上手。简化Tokenim的使用流程,清晰的提示信息和操作反馈,让用户无需迷茫,顺利完成身份验证。
在数据传输和处理上,为提高速度,推荐在后台异步进行。这不仅能提高响应速度,还能使用户在使用时不会感受到等待过长的焦虑。总之,通过不断设计和流程,使得Tokenim在安卓5设备上的用户体验达到最佳,是开发者的主要目标。
随着时代的发展,安卓5已逐渐被更新的系统版本所取代,然而仍有部分用户因设备更新换代成本、设备寿命等问题继续使用安卓5。开发者应对这一现状,首先要理解这个群体的需求,针对性地产品功能,提高现有产品在旧版本上的可用性是重要的策略。
另外,开发者可以考虑使用智能推送和及时通知引导用户向更高版本过渡,提升用户的更新意愿。此外,未来的开发也应更加注重对旧设备的支持,设计跨平台的应用,使得应用可以灵活地适应不同版本的安卓系统,提升品牌形象与用户满意度。
总结来说,在安卓5设备上兼容Tokenim的实践,涉及技术的多维度考量。通过对Tokenim的充分理解,结合安卓5的特点,实施具体的措施,可以不断提升应用的兼容性、安全性及用户体验,为用户带来更好的使用体验。